Olive Trail

Hiking in the Naukluft Mountains

The Olive Trail is one of the most scenic and adventurous hiking routes in Namibia, located within the Naukluft section of the Namib-Naukluft National Park. This 10 km circular trail offers a rewarding mix of mountain terrain, deep gorges, high plateaus, and breathtaking desert views. The trail is considered moderately challenging and typically takes around 4 to 5 hours to complete, making it ideal for fit and experienced hikers looking for an immersive desert trekking experience.

Starting Point of the Olive Trail

The Olive Trail begins at the Naukluft Campsite, which is the main access point for hiking in this part of the park. From the parking area, the trail starts with a steep uphill climb, gaining about 300–400 meters in elevation to reach the top of the plateau. Hikers are immediately rewarded with panoramic views of the rugged Naukluft landscape before the trail descends into a narrow gorge and continues through diverse desert terrain.

Wildlife Observation in the Naukluft

The Naukluft Mountains are known for their unique ecosystem, and hikers on the Olive Trail may encounter a variety of desert-adapted wildlife. Common sightings include Hartmann’s mountain zebras, kudus, baboons, klipspringers, and rock hyraxes (dassies). Birdwatchers can also enjoy spotting raptors such as Verreaux's eagles and other birds of prey that soar above the cliffs and ridges. The quiet and remote nature of the trail makes it a great place for nature observation.

Required Equipment for the Hike

Hiking boots with good grip are essential, 2 liters of water, wide-brimmed hat, sunscreen, and sunglasses,  lightweight backpack with snacks, a trail map, and a first aid kit is also recommended.
